Spruce Kings toppled by Vipers

It’s another one for the Prince George Spruce Kings to forget.

The Spruce Kings fell 6-2 to the Vernon Vipers in front of 2,492 fans at Kal Tire Place.

The game was tied at one heading into the second courtesy of a Luca Primerano tally.

The Vipers opened the floodgates in the second, scoring three goals, two of which came on the powerplay.

Spruce Kings netminder Ryan Sanborn got the hook on the Vipers second goal of the period, after allowing three goals on just 14 shots.

Marcus Ouellet came in  for relief, but didn’t fare any better, allowing two on just six shots.

After the Vipers scored less than a minute into the third, Ouellet was pulled and Sanborn came back in.

Max Ranstrom scored for the Spruce Kings to cut into the lead, but the Vipers would add one more with the man-advantage.

The Spruce Kings (7-13-3-0) are at the bottom of the BCHL’s Interior Division standings.

The Spruce Kings are back in action Friday in Cranbrook.
